Step 1
Peel and dice your onion and load into the instant pot. Sauté with extra virgin olive oil until the onion starts to soften.
Step 2
Deglaze the instant pot with red wine and cancel the sauté.
Step 3
Season your lamb chops and load them into the instant pot and let them sit on the red wine.
Step 4
Add stock to the instant pot and place the lid on the instant pot and set the valve to sealing. Cook for 3 minutes on pressure cook/manual followed by 10 minutes of natural pressure release.
Step 5
When the time is up press cancel and release any remaining pressure and then remove the lid.
Step 6
Put the lamb chops to one side and strain the leftovers so that you can get rid of the lamb fat and make a gravy from what is left.
Step 7
Serve the leftover lamb gravy over your lamb chops and serve with preferred sides.
